ascii码在数据库中的应用与价值分析
ASCII码在数据库中具有以下用途:
-
数据存储:ASCII码是一种字符编码方式,将每个字符映射为一个唯一的整数值。在数据库中,可以使用ASCII码将字符转换为相应的整数值,并将其存储在数据库表中。这样可以有效地存储和操作文本数据。
-
数据排序和比较:ASCII码为每个字符分配了一个唯一的整数值,这使得在数据库中对文本数据进行排序和比较变得更加方便。可以使用ASCII码来比较字符串的大小,从而实现按照字母顺序进行排序。
-
数据索引:在数据库中,索引是一种用于加快数据检索速度的数据结构。使用ASCII码作为索引,可以提高字符串类型的数据检索性能。通过将字符串转换为ASCII码,可以在索引中使用整数值进行快速查找。
-
数据转换和处理:在数据库中,有时需要对文本数据进行一些特定的转换和处理操作。使用ASCII码可以方便地将字符转换为整数值,并进行各种计算和操作,如字符串拼接、字符串分割等。
-
数据传输和交互:在数据库与其他系统进行数据传输和交互时,常常需要将数据转换为特定的格式。使用ASCII码可以将文本数据转换为字节流,便于在网络上进行传输和解析。
ASCII码在数据库中具有重要的作用,可以实现文本数据的存储、排序、比较、索引、转换和传输等操作。
ASCII码(American Standard Code for Information Interchange,美国信息交换标准代码)在数据库中有多种用途,包括但不限于以下几个方面:
-
数据存储和比较:数据库中的文本数据通常以ASCII码的形式存储。ASCII码使用7位二进制数表示128个字符,包括英文字母、数字、标点符号和特殊控制字符。通过将文本数据转换为ASCII码,数据库可以更有效地存储和比较字符串。
-
排序和索引:数据库中的索引通常使用ASCII码进行排序。通过将文本数据转换为对应的ASCII码,数据库可以按照字母顺序进行排序,并通过索引快速访问数据。
-
数据传输和交换:ASCII码是一种广泛使用的字符编码标准,几乎所有计算机系统都能够识别和处理ASCII码。因此,在数据库之间进行数据传输和交换时,常常使用ASCII码作为数据的编码方式,以确保数据的正确传输和解析。
-
数据格式化和输出:在数据库中,ASCII码可以用于将数据格式化为特定的文本格式,以便于数据的导出和输出。例如,将数据库中的数据转换为ASCII码可以方便地生成CSV(逗号分隔值)文件,以供其他应用程序使用。
ASCII码在数据库中具有重要的作用,可以实现数据的存储、比较、排序、索引、传输、交换、格式化和输出等功能。它是数据库中文本数据处理的基础,并且与数据库的其他组件(如索引、查询、导出等)密切相关。
ASCII码(American Standard Code for Information Interchange,美国信息交换标准代码)是一种将字符映射到数字的编码系统,用于表示数字、字母和特殊字符。在数据库中,ASCII码有以下几个用途:
-
存储和比较字符数据:数据库系统存储和处理的数据通常以字符形式存在,例如用户的姓名、地址、电子邮件等。ASCII码将字符映射为数字,可以在数据库中存储和比较这些字符数据。比较字符数据时,数据库可以根据ASCII码的大小进行比较,从而实现排序和查找功能。
-
索引和搜索:数据库中的索引用于提高数据的检索效率。ASCII码可以用作索引的一部分,使得数据库可以根据字符的ASCII码值进行搜索。例如,如果要在数据库中查找姓氏以字母“S”开头的用户,可以使用索引来快速定位符合条件的记录。
-
字符串处理:数据库中的字符串处理功能通常基于ASCII码。例如,可以使用ASCII码来截取字符串的一部分、连接多个字符串、替换特定字符等。ASCII码还可以用于判断字符串的长度、大小写转换和字符的删除或替换等操作。
-
数据传输和交互:在数据库中,数据的传输和交互通常需要将字符数据转换为二进制形式进行传输。ASCII码是将字符转换为数字的标准方式,可以确保数据在不同系统之间的兼容性和一致性。
-
数据编码和解码:数据库中的数据编码和解码通常使用ASCII码。例如,在将数据存储到数据库中之前,可以使用ASCII码将数据进行编码,以确保数据的安全性和一致性。在从数据库中检索数据时,可以使用ASCII码将数据进行解码,以还原原始的字符数据。
ASCII码在数据库中具有重要的作用,用于存储、比较、索引、搜索、字符串处理、数据传输和编码解码等方面。它是数据库处理字符数据的基础。